Young'uns Add Northwest Dates to Debut U.S. Tour
Young'uns Add Northwest Dates to Debut U.S. Tour
October 17, 2019

Just as election season is heating up in America, British folk trio The Young'uns are set to return to the U.S. and bring their unique brand of social commentary to venues in the Pacific Northwest following their August debut U.S. tour.  Named 'Best Group' at the BBC Radio 2 Folk Awards two years in a row (2015 and 2016), they introduced their trademark harmonies, honesty and humour to American audiences during a series of east coast shows that included their debut appearance at the annual Philadelphia Folk Festival.  Their tour continues with shows in Washington State and northwest Canada beginning October 24.

Weekly Challenge Winner of ROCK THE BLOCK To Score A Showcase Episode Of Her Own Series
Weekly Challenge Winner of ROCK THE BLOCK To Score A Showcase Episode Of Her Own Series
October 16, 2019

HGTV has raised the stakes for its female-led, super-charged home reno competition series Rock the Block, premiering Monday, Oct. 21, at 9 p.m. ET/PT. The grand prize winner of the competition still gets bragging rights and a street named after her, but now each weekly challenge winner will score a showcase episode of her own HGTV series immediately following the one hour airing of Rock the Block. Home renovation/design experts Leanne Ford (Restored by the Fords), Mina Starsiak Hawk (Good Bones), Jasmine Roth (Hidden Potential) and Alison Victoria (Windy City Rehab) will go head-to-head in an explosive showdown to max-out four identical properties and add the most property value to each home. With just four weeks and an individual budget of $175,000, the competitors must renovate and design such spaces as a master suite, kitchen, great room and outdoor living space.

Athena Film Festival Announces Inaugural Alfred P. Sloan Development Grant Winner
Athena Film Festival Announces Inaugural Alfred P. Sloan Development Grant Winner
October 16, 2019

The Athena Film Festival at Barnard College (AFF), a joint initiative of Barnard's Athena Center for Leadership Studies and the initiative Women and Hollywood, announced screenwriter Denise Meyers as its inaugural Alfred P. Sloan Athena List Development Grant winner. Meyers' Lucky 13 script was a 2016 Athena List finalist, and tells the incredible true story of the only all-female airbase in American history, powered by unforgettable women who came from all walks of life to play a significant role in the war effort, sacrificing everything to save the B-26 Marauder aircraft from the scrap heap before being unceremoniously disbanded to make room for male civilian pilots hoping to avoid the draft. As the winner of this grant, Meyers will receive $20,000 to help advance her script to the next stage of development. The Festival will host a reception and live script-reading on October 29 at Barnard College in New York City.

Food Network Announces Holiday Season Programming
Food Network Announces Holiday Season Programming
October 16, 2019

Food Network and Cooking Channel deck the halls for the holidays with 70% more hours of premiere holiday programming than last year including two new series, eight specials, several returning fan-favorites and seasonal stunts, as well as recipe inspiration on the new Food Network Kitchen app. The seasonal lineup kicks off with the return of Holiday Baking Championship with host Jesse Palmer and tough love judges Nancy Fuller, Duff Goldman, and Lorraine Pascale premiering on Monday, November 4th at 9pm ET/PT, followed by a special episode of Holiday Baking Championship: Sweet Revenge at 10pm ET/PT where runners up from past seasons get a second chance to prove their holiday baking abilities. Then, at 11pm ET/PT it's the icing on top, with a new season of Christmas Cookie Challenge with host Eddie Jackson and lead judge Ree Drummond. The holiday action continues on Wednesday, November 27th at 10pm ET/PT as Tyler Florence hosts The Great Food Truck Race: Holiday Hustle as food trucks hit the snowy roads of New England in the series' first-ever holiday-themed season. Next, Casey Webb heads to the North Pole on the new series Santa's Baking Blizzard, where ice sculptors and cake masters are challenged to defy the laws of ice and cake and bring the holidays alive, premiering on Thursday, November 28th at 9pm ET/PT. When the weather outside is frightful, the competition heats up on the return of Holiday Wars with host Jonathan Bennett on Sunday, December 1st at 9pm ET/PT as cake masters and sugar artists face-off to create mind-blowing holiday displays, followed by a new season of Holiday Gingerbread Showdown with host Paige Davis at 10pm ET/PT as gingerbread artists create edible gingerbread masterpieces. Kids Baking Championship: North Pole Edition premieres on Sunday, December 8th at 8pm ET/PT as Duff Goldman and Valerie Bertinelli challenge four beloved kid bakers from previous seasons to create the most spectacular treats for Santa. Alton Brown is having a 'latke' fun on Good Eats with back-to-back episodes exploring latkes and libations on Sunday, December 15th at 8pm and 8:30pm ET/PT. Molly Yeh continues the Hanukkah celebration on Ultimate Hanukkah Challenge as four chefs are tested to put their creative spin on some of the holiday's classic dishes premiering Saturday, December 21st at 9pm ET/PT.Then, Duff Goldman rings in the New Year with the most spectacular cakes that transform from one decade to another new special Cake-Off: New Year's Eve, premiering Sunday, December 29th at 9pm.

EVERYBODY UNDER THE SUN: VOICES OF SOLSTICE VOLUME I: THE SINGERS to be Released December 6
EVERYBODY UNDER THE SUN: VOICES OF SOLSTICE VOLUME I: THE SINGERS to be Released December 6
October 16, 2019

 Everybody Under the Sun: Voices of Solstice – Volume I: The Singers will be released on December 6, 2019. This two-disc anthology presents live recordings of 22 guest singers from 13 cultures of the world who have been featured in Paul Winter's solstice celebrations in the world's largest cathedral, New York's St. John the Divine, over the past 38 years.
